They have a strong herding instinct. If they don't have sheep, they may try to herd you, dogs or other cars.

Can you use sheep shears on dogs for grooming?

No, it is not recommended to use sheep shears on dogs for grooming. Sheep shears are designed for cutting the thick wool of sheep and may not be suitable for the finer fur of dogs. It is best to use grooming tools specifically made for dogs to ensure their safety and comfort during grooming.
